From d49b8e0b299df3f0472945eb6d33b8413d102046 Mon Sep 17 00:00:00 2001 From: Gabriel Kerneis Date: Tue, 23 Apr 2013 18:15:12 +0100 Subject: s390x: use CONFIG_INT128 to detect __uint128_t Target s390x uses ad-hoc macro magic to guess if the compiler supports the GCC extension __uint128_t. This patch uses the the dedicated macro CONFIG_INT128 defined by configure instead. This fixes compilation with the CIL source code analyzer, which uses GCC as a preprocessor but does not support __uint128_t.
